Jannik Sinner Withdraws from 2024 Paris Olympics: Here’s Why

Jannik Sinner has faced an unfortunate setback—off the court this time.

The Italian tennis sensation, currently holding the top spot in the men’s rankings, has had to withdraw from the 2024 Paris Olympics.

“After a successful week of clay training, I started feeling unwell,” Jannik shared on his X account on July 24, translated from Italian. “After a few days of rest, a doctor diagnosed me with tonsillitis and strongly advised against competing.”

The 22-year-old, who was looking forward to his Olympic debut, expressed his disappointment, stating, “Missing the Games is a huge letdown as it was a major goal for this season. I was eager to represent my country in this significant event.”

Despite his absence, he assured his support for his fellow athletes.

“Wishing all the best to the Italian athletes, I will cheer for them from home,” concluded the reigning Australian Open champion. “Forza Italia.”
